meyern joins Furious on loan

Date:

Furious have added Ignacio “⁠meyern⁠” Meyer to complete their roster following Friday’s departure of Sebastian “⁠Gooden⁠” Palacios, the Argentine organisation has announced.

The 18-year-old arrives on the team on loan from 9z, having stepped back from active play in October following the team’s seventh place finish in CLUTCH Season 3. At the end of the year, meyern announced that he had been allowed to explore options heading into 2021, now finding a home with Furious where his loan will last until the end of the year.

meyern will ply his trade for Furious after taking some time off

Since stepping down from 9z, meyern has logged no official matches, choosing to focus on playing the game casually while recovering from what he cited as “symptoms of stress and mental exhaustion.”

Furious were unable to surpass the group stage of CBCS Elite League Season 1, the first South American Regional Major Ranking event of 2021, despite two forfeit wins over teams who withdrew from the tournament. Losses to MIBR, Paquetá, and Havan Liberty saw the team fall just short of a spot in the playoffs with a 9-11th place exit.

The team currently have no events lined up following the end of their CBCS tournament run, but will look to improve on their recent results with meyern in tow.

Furious now have:

Argentina Ignacio “⁠nacho⁠” Rodriguez
Argentina Owen “⁠Owen$inhoM⁠” Veron
Argentina Matias “⁠abizz⁠” Muñiz Cusi
Argentina Jonathan “⁠JonY BoY⁠” Muñoz
Argentina Ignacio “⁠meyern⁠” Meyer (on loan from 9z)

Argentina Pablo “⁠Xiguinilster⁠” Paez Ortega (coach)
